I've been reading up on Ebola lately & find this fascinating, actually. Don't they think the outbreak in Reston (the only US outbreak?) piggybacked on SHFV? Which is why humans became infected but didn't show notable signs/death/etc.

I'm certainly not a biologist but I do enjoy reading about these sorts of things, however perverse that may sound. :lol:

Wow, that is not that far from here. Most have been some sort of lab facility.

The outbreak happened in a facility that held monkeys transferred from the Philippines that would eventually go to labs around the US. It killed almost the monkeys but while many of the workers had antibodies for ebola, they did not show any overt symptoms.
